Skip to content
This repository was archived by the owner on May 28, 2023. It is now read-only.

Commit 2c98279

Browse files
authored
Merge pull request #343 from rain2o/update/orders-history-pagination
Order History Pagination
2 parents 1f9dfe2 + aab69c2 commit 2c98279

File tree

2 files changed

+7
-3
lines changed

2 files changed

+7
-3
lines changed

src/api/user.js

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-149,7 +149,11 @@ export default ({config, db}) => {
149149
*/
150150
userApi.get('/order-history', (req, res) => {
151151
const userProxy = _getProxy(req)
152-
userProxy.orderHistory(req.query.token).then((result) => {
152+
userProxy.orderHistory(
153+
req.query.token,
154+
req.query.pageSize || 20,
155+
req.query.currentPage || 1
156+
).then((result) => {
153157
apiStatus(res, result, 200);
154158
}).catch(err => {
155159
apiError(res, err);

src/platform/magento2/user.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-21,8 +21,8 @@ class UserProxy extends AbstractUserProxy {
2121

2222
return this.api.customers.me(requestToken)
2323
}
24-
orderHistory (requestToken) {
25-
return this.api.customers.orderHistory(requestToken)
24+
orderHistory (requestToken, pageSize = 20, currentPage = 1) {
25+
return this.api.customers.orderHistory(requestToken, pageSize, currentPage)
2626
}
2727
resetPassword (emailData) {
2828
return this.api.customers.resetPassword(emailData)

0 commit comments

Comments
 (0)